The Science Behind Weather Forecasting

The accuracy of a weather forecast depends heavily on the quality and quantity of data gathered. Weather data is sourced from a range of instruments, consisting of ground-based weather stations, satellites, and radar systems. These tools procedure vital climatic variables like temperature level, humidity, wind speed, and pressure. Satellites, for example, offer real-time images of cloud developments and storm systems, while radar helps discover precipitation and its strength.

As soon as this information is collected, it is processed through mathematical weather prediction (NWP) designs. These designs utilize complicated mathematical equations to simulate the environment's dynamics and predict future weather patterns. Different types of models exist, with some covering the entire globe and others concentrating on specific areas with greater detail. Nevertheless, the role of human meteorologists stays important, as they translate the design outputs, adjust them for regional conditions, and interact unpredictabilities to the general public.

Understanding Different Weather Forecasts

Weather forecasts can vary significantly depending on the time frame they cover and the specific requirements they attend to. Short-term forecasts, usually covering up to 48 hours, are extremely detailed and reputable, making them vital for daily preparation. Medium-term forecasts, spanning from three to 7 days, provide a wider view and are useful for more prolonged preparation purposes.

Long-term forecasts, which look weeks and even months ahead, concentrate on patterns rather than particular conditions and are frequently utilized in industries like farming. In addition to these general forecasts, there are specific ones tailored for particular sectors, such as air travel, marine operations, and agriculture, which consider special environmental elements.

The Challenges and Limitations of Weather Forecasting

In spite of the substantial progress made in weather forecasting, a number of obstacles remain. The fundamental unpredictability of the designs used can result in variations in forecasts, as various designs may anticipate a little various outcomes. This is why ensemble forecasting, which runs several designs to examine a range of possibilities, is frequently utilized.

Information spaces likewise pose a learn more difficulty, especially in remote locations or over oceans where less observations are available. The chaotic nature of the atmosphere even more complicates predictions, particularly for long-term forecasts, which are usually less precise.

Interpreting Weather Forecasts

Understanding how to check out and translate a weather report can considerably enhance its effectiveness. Weather signs are a typical feature in forecasts, with icons representing sun, clouds, rain, and other conditions. Terms like "partly cloudy" or "chance of showers" suggest the possibility of specific climate condition taking place.

Wind forecasts are likewise essential, especially for outside activities and air travel. Wind instructions and speed can have a substantial influence on temperature level understanding and learn more weather patterns. In addition, air pressure trends are essential signs of altering weather, with high-pressure systems usually bringing clear skies and low-pressure systems related to stormier conditions.

Extreme weather informs are an important part of weather report, supplying cautions for hazardous conditions like thunderstorms, tornadoes, or cyclones. homepage These alerts are vital for security and preparedness, helping neighborhoods take the needed safety measures.
